2007 Audi TT to be offered with diesel option

The next-generation Audi TT -- which was unveiled earlier this year and will come to the United States in 2007 as a 2008 model -- will be offered with an optional diesel engine, according to Automotive News. An Audi spokesperson made the announcement at a press event in Austria. Two years ago, Audi prepared a diesel version of the first-generation TT, but decided not to produce it because the "remaining life cycle was too short to recuperate the investment," the spokesman said. Audi has not specified which engine it will use for the diesel TT. The car is expected to be unveiled around the same time as the 2007 Audi TT roadster -- either late this year or early next.
